GDC Ramgarh, SANKALP-HEW join hands to empower women students
5/2/2025 10:17:12 PM
EARLY TIMES REPORT

JAMMU, May 2: In a significant step towards women’s empowerment and skill development, Government Degree College (GDC), Ramgarh has signed a Memorandum of Understanding (MoU) with the District Social Welfare Department (SANKALP-HEW), Samba. The collaboration aims to establish a robust support system for women students through the Hub for Empowerment of Women (HEW).
The MoU was formally signed by Dr. Meeru Abrol, Principal of GDC Ramgarh, and Mr. Nawaz Sharief (JKAS), District Social Welfare Officer and Nodal Officer, SANKALP-HEW. The signing ceremony was graced by Dr. Aditi Khajuria and Dr. Snobar, Associate Professors at GDC Ramgarh, along with Dr. Ruchi Thakur, District Mission Coordinator, and Ms. Mansi Abrol, Gender Specialist from the Social Welfare Department, Samba.
As part of this collaboration, a dedicated HEW hub has been established on the GDC Ramgarh campus, offering women students access to knowledge-building sessions, skill enhancement workshops, industry-oriented training programs, and various networking opportunities.
The initiative is designed to foster holistic development and financial independence among young women pursuing higher education.
Speaking at the occasion, Dr. Meeru Abrol expressed gratitude to the District Social Welfare Department for its consistent efforts in promoting gender equity and empowerment.
She highlighted the importance of such initiatives in nurturing confident, skilled, and self-reliant women ready to face global challenges.
This partnership underscores the commitment of SANKALP-HEW and GDC Ramgarh to creating inclusive educational spaces that not only support academic excellence but also empower women to thrive in all spheres of life.
